              华为的SP333和SP380网卡应该就是MCX4121A-XCAT和MCX4121A-ACAT的OEM版本,本文主要介绍如何将10G的网卡SP333刷入25G网卡固件从而变为25G网卡。

关于SP333和SP380这两个型号的华子官网介绍
# SP333 是2 *10 GE  SFP+,向下兼容1 GE 速率(使用10 GE  SFP+光模块)。 https:# SP380 是2 *25 GE  SFP28 ,向下兼容10 GE 速率(使用10 G SFP+光模块)。 https:
 
根据之前对MCX4网卡的了解,这两个应该就是MCX4121A-XCAT和MCX4121A-ACAT的OEM版本

这里需要提前说一下结论,这里刷固件的时候分别刷入了mellanox官方的MCX4121A-ACAT固件和华为的SP380固件:
刷入mellanox官方固件的时候,网卡只有一个网口能正常识别到模块,另一个网口在系统中能看到网卡,但是无法识别线缆(手头的AOC和DAC都不行,换另一个网口则都正常),并且正常识别的网卡在win11中没办法正常通过DHCP获取IP(其他系统暂时没测试)
刷入华为的SP380固件的时候,网卡信息能正常识别,两个网口各项功能看起来正常。建议还是刷入华为的固件比较稳妥。
 
windows 刷机 刷机命令参考如下
flint --no_fw_ctrl -allow_psid_change -d {设备号} -i {文件路径(注:这里最好为根目录下,如不为根目录注意目录名中不要含有中文)} burn
 
这里我用powershell执行的命令参考如下:
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 PS  C:\Users\Mr7th\Desktop\NIC-SP380-CX4Lx-FW-14 .31.1014 > flint --no_fw_ctrl  -allow_psid_change  -d  mt4117_pciconf0 -i  .\fw-ConnectX4Lx-rel-14_31_1014_H_SP380-FlexBoot-3 .6.403 _4117_14_24_13_RELEASE_X64_AARCH64_20210706_VPD.bin burn Done.     Current FW  version on flash:  14.32 .1900      New FW  version:               14.31 .1014      Note: The new FW  version is older than the current FW  version on flash.  Do  you want to continue  ? (y/n) [n ] : y     You are about to replace current PSID on flash - "MT_2420110034"  with a different PSID - "HUA0000000023" .     Note: It is highly recommended not to change the PSID.  Do  you want to continue  ? (y/n) [n ] : y Burning FW  image without signatures - OK Restoring signature                     - OK-I-  To load new FW  run mlxfwreset or reboot machine.
 
刷固件需要等待挺长一段时间的,要有耐心,刷完之后我们使用mlxfwmanager命令检查当前固件信息

按下win+R键,输入ncpa.cpl进去管理界面查看网卡信息
 
 
可以看到这两个网卡都正常协商到了10G速率(只有10G交换机),并且都通过DHCP的方式正常获取到了IP、DNS等信息
也可以通过下面这两个命令来查看网卡的速率信息

unraid 刷机 unraid原生并不自带mft刷机工具,因此我们要到APPS里面找到Mellanox-Firmware-Tools 并下载安装,这个是MFT的一个开源实现版本,大部分功能逻辑和官方版本是几乎一致的。
开始之前,先使用ethtool工具可以查看网卡信息
root@tiny-unraid:~#  ethtool  -i  eth1 driver:  mlx5_core version:  6.6 .68 -Unraid firmware-version:  14.17 .1010  (HUA0010110034) expansion-rom-version: bus-info:  0000 :01:00.1 supports-statistics:  yes supports-test:  yes supports-eeprom-access:  no supports-register-dump:  no supports-priv-flags:  yes

更新固件完成后
root@tiny-unraid:~ Done.     Current FW version on flash:  14.17.1010     New FW version:               14.31.1014     You are about to replace current PSID on flash - "HUA0010110034"  with a different PSID - "HUA0000000023" .     Note: It is highly recommended not to change the PSID.  Do you want to continue  ? (y/n) [n] : y Burning FW image without signatures - OK Restoring signature                     - OK -I- To load new FW run mstfwreset or reboot machine.
 
我们再次检查固件信息
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 root@tiny-unraid:~ Image type :            FS3 FW Version:            14.31.1014 FW Version(Running):   14.17.1010 FW Release Date:       30.6.2021 Rom Info:              type =UEFI version=14.24.13 cpu=AMD64,AARCH64                        type =PXE version=3.6.403 cpu=AMD64 Description:           UID                GuidsNumber Base GUID:             e868190300c8f3b8        8 Orig Base GUID:        N/A                     8 Base MAC:              e86819c8ebcc            8 Orig Base MAC:         N/A                     8 Image VSD:             N/A Device VSD:            N/A PSID:                  HUA0000000023 Orig PSID:             HUA0010110034 Security Attributes:   N/A
 
注意这个时候固件可以看到running版本和非running版本,我们通过ethtool查看当前的固件版本会发现新刷入的固件版本并未生效,需要重启
root@tiny-unraid:~ driver: mlx5_core version: 6.6.68-Unraid firmware-version: 14.17.1010 (HUA0010110034) expansion-rom-version: bus-info: 0000:01:00.1 supports-statistics: yes  supports-test: yes  supports-eeprom-access: no supports-register-dump: no supports-priv-flags: yes 
 
重启机器之后查看网卡信息可以发现固件版本和网卡速率都是正常
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 18 19 20 21 22 23 24 25 26 27 28 29 30 31 32 33 34 35 36 37 38 39 root@tiny-unraid:~ Settings for  eth1:         Supported ports: [ Backplane ]         Supported link  modes:   1000baseKX/Full                                 10000baseKR/Full                                 25000baseCR/Full                                 25000baseKR/Full                                 25000baseSR/Full         Supported pause frame use: Symmetric         Supports auto-negotiation: Yes         Supported FEC modes: None        RS      BASER         Advertised link  modes:  1000baseKX/Full                                 10000baseKR/Full                                 25000baseCR/Full                                 25000baseKR/Full                                 25000baseSR/Full         Advertised pause frame use: Symmetric         Advertised auto-negotiation: Yes         Advertised FEC modes: None         Speed: 10000Mb/s         Duplex: Full         Auto-negotiation: on         Port: Direct Attach Copper         PHYAD: 0         Transceiver: internal         Supports Wake-on: d         Wake-on: d         Link detected: yes  root@tiny-unraid:~ driver: mlx5_core version: 6.6.68-Unraid firmware-version: 14.31.1014 (HUA0000000023) expansion-rom-version: bus-info: 0000:01:00.1 supports-statistics: yes  supports-test: yes  supports-eeprom-access: no supports-register-dump: no supports-priv-flags: yes 
 
这里建议不要刷入mellanox官方的固件(虽然看起来网卡的速度正常,但是却无法正确识别到光模块和线缆),使用华为的官方固件即可,刷入的方法是一样的。
